Article Title: Acute inclusion-body leukemia: Case report and review of literature
Abstract: An unusual case of acute leukemia with basophilic cytoplasmic inclusion bodies in a child is described. Certain aspects of the case suggested a lymphoblastic phenotype and others a myeloid origin. The inclusions stained positively for acid phosphatase and toluidine blue. Too few patients have been reported to determine the prognostic significance of acute leukemia with inclusion bodies. © 1985 Raven Press, New York.
